Technical Abstract: The main objective of the Water Erosion Prediction Project is to develop a new generation of erosion prediction technology. The purpose of this chapter is to describe the erosion model used in the WEPP hillslope profile technology. The governing equations for sediment continuity, detachment, deposition, shear stress in rills, and transport capacity are presented. The normalized forms of the equations and parameters, the means for characterizing downslope spatial variability, and solution methods are discussed.
